Hyundai Forges Omani Alliance to Launch Hydrogen Buses and Expand EV Charging Network

Hyundai Motor Group has announced a collaboration with the Omani government and local enterprises to introduce hydrogen-powered buses and develop electric vehicle charging infrastructure in the Sultanate. The agreement was formalized on Friday through the signing of memorandums of understanding at the Sultan Qaboos Cultural Center in Salalah, involving Oman’s transport ministry and key local partners to advance sustainable mobility solutions.

Under the terms of these agreements, Hyundai is set to deliver the nation's first hydrogen-powered city bus, alongside supporting the establishment of ultra-fast EV charging stations. Oman's state-owned transport operator, Mwasalat, plans to create an eco-friendly public transit route in the capital, Muscat, where it will pilot passenger services using Hyundai's ELEC CITY hydrogen fuel cell bus.

Complementing the public transport initiative, Oman Oil Marketing Company will operate a 240kW ultra-fast EV charger supplied by Hyundai Kefico at one of its fuel stations in Khallban. Following a six-month trial period, OOMCO has the option to broaden its EV charging footprint based on the results.

Hyundai Motor Group said it aims to leverage this strategic partnership to expand its eco-friendly mobility business in Oman, moving from public transportation into the commercial and passenger vehicle segments.
